What stands out for Core Electric Cooperative

  • 5 loaded plans hold $58M in reported assets.
  • The largest, Core Electric Cooperative 401(K) Plan, holds 58% of this company's reported plan assets.
  • Plans cover 1,065 reported participants.
  • 3 of 5 plans report full financial statements.
  • 1 report Schedule C provider compensation.

Totals sum the latest loaded 2023 public Form 5500 filing per plan for this company's plans — one filing per plan, so multiple years are never double-counted. Figures are reported values from loaded Schedule H / I (and Schedule C for provider compensation); fields a plan did not report are treated as missing, not zero. These are not audited or official totals.
